The Narrative Around Bitcoin Is Changing
For years, Bitcoin was primarily viewed through the lens of speculation. Market attention focused on price appreciation, volatility and the speed at which wealth could be created during expansion cycles. That perception shaped both public discussion and investor behaviour.
A different narrative is now emerging.
As global markets become more uncertain, investors are beginning to assess Bitcoin less as a speculative trade and more as a form of financial protection. This does not mean volatility has disappeared, nor does it suggest Bitcoin has become a traditional safe-haven asset overnight. What has changed is the reason capital is entering the market.
The focus is shifting from short-term upside towards long-term resilience.
Uncertainty Is Reshaping Capital Allocation
Economic conditions across global markets continue to create pressure on traditional models of capital preservation. Inflation, currency debasement, sovereign debt expansion and geopolitical instability are increasing the importance of assets that can operate independently of national monetary systems.
This is where Bitcoin is attracting growing attention.
Unlike traditional financial assets, Bitcoin exists outside centralised monetary control, operates continuously across borders and maintains a fixed issuance structure that cannot be altered through political or institutional intervention.

Protection Is Becoming More Valuable Than Performance
During strong market cycles, investors often prioritise returns over protection because liquidity is abundant and risk appears manageable. In uncertain environments, priorities change quickly.
Capital increasingly moves towards systems that provide:
- – Liquidity during periods of instability
- – Protection against monetary dilution
- – Independent ownership and custody
- – Long-term structural resilience
This shift does not eliminate the importance of performance, but it changes the order of priorities. Investors first want confidence that capital can survive before focusing on how aggressively it can grow.
Bitcoin’s Structure Is Driving Institutional Interest
Institutional adoption is often discussed in terms of ETFs and treasury exposure, but the deeper reason institutions are engaging with Bitcoin is structural.
Bitcoin offers characteristics that are increasingly difficult to replicate elsewhere:
- – Fixed supply and predictable issuance
- – Global liquidity across markets
- – Continuous settlement without banking hours
- – Portability across jurisdictions

Liquidity Matters More Than Ever
Protection in financial markets is not only about ownership. It is also about the ability to move capital when conditions become stressed.
Bitcoin’s liquidity profile has become one of its strongest advantages. As liquidity deepens across institutional markets, Bitcoin is increasingly able to absorb larger capital flows without the structural fragility seen in smaller digital assets.

Custody and Security Are Reshaping Investor Behaviour
As capital entering the market becomes more sophisticated, custody and operational security are becoming central to investment decisions.
The conversation is no longer simply about buying Bitcoin.
It is about:
- – where it is held
- – how it is secured
- – who controls access
- – and whether ownership can remain protected over time
